As the Clinical Director of Nursing at our client's Kansas facility, you play a pivotal role in supervising, managing, and coordinating the entirety of nursing operations. Guided by the VP of Operations, your duties revolve around enforcing regulatory compliance and upholding the standards of the Clinical Director of Nursing position. A sign-on bonus is provided. Qualifications: Required: Associate degree or higher 1+ years of experience in Home Health Care 2+ years of experience in Healthcare Administration 1+ years of experience with Outcome and Assessment Information Set (OASIS) 1+ years of experience with Home Care Home Base (HCHB) Valid Registered Nurse (RN) license in the state of Kansas (KS) Preferred: RN License number Essential Duties and Responsibilities: Organize and direct ongoing agency functions Act as a liaison between the governing body and staff Employ qualified personnel based on job descriptions Provide orientation and education programs for staff Maintain personnel records, administrative records, and agency policies and procedures Ensure completion, maintenance, and submission of required reports and records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local laws and regulations Maintain knowledge of applicable rules and regulations Designate a qualified staff member to act in the absence of the administrator Qualification Requirements: Effective leadership ability Excellent written and verbal communication skills Strong decision-making and critical thinking skills Good clinical judgment and accurate documentation skills Ability to work well in a team environment Detail-oriented and able to maintain confidentiality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ite Education and/or Experience: Registered Nurse with experience in healthcare administration Demonstrated ability to supervise and direct professional and administrative personnel Knowledge of business management At least one (1) year of homecare experience Certificates, Licenses, Registrations: Must maintain RN license in good standing Physical Demands: Must be able to talk or hear, stand, walk, sit, use hands, and reach with hands and arms May be required to lift and/or move up to 10 pounds Must be in general good health and obtain a negative tuberculin skin test or chest X-ray upon employment Join our client's team as a Clinical Director RN Apply now for a rewarding healthcare career.
